I've always been interested in dichotomies, contradictions, and the nature of duality.  After reading The Illuminatus Trilogy as a teenager, I was especially interested in the roles that chaos and order play in our lives, and continued to be for years afterwards.  Therefore, I came up with "static chaos", or "statichaos" because I got my first email address when that all lower-case thing was cool, and it sounded neat.  Now it's just too late to change it, since this is how everyone knows me.

I think one of the coolest super powers in fiction, if not THE coolest super power, is the ability to stretch and form the body into various positions and objects.

Of course, there are others that I think are great: intangability, invulnerability, invisibility, and telekinesis ("Use the FORCE Luke!")

I thought to myself: "How can you incorporate all of these attributes into a character without screwing up the plot of the story?" Clearly someone with all of these abilities combined would seem to be stuck on "GOD MODE" all of the time and in effect take away from the story, or make it difficult for the pitiful mortal reading/viewing such a story to connect with the character on a personal level. Thats when it hit me.

HUMOR is the key!

All of these types of attributes together in a serious character would flat out ruin a story, as such a character could lay waste to any difficulties within a story that are made to show boundaries, and therefore any sense of humanity. Humor is definitely the key. I began to think "which character has these attributes, or something cloes to them", and remembered back on my youth watching the Plastic Man comedy hour as a kid in the late 70's. Sure, Plastic Man isnt REALLY intangible, but he can shrink to one inch high and duck into cracks and crevices. Plastic Man is damn near invulnerable. Bat Man even once said he was the most powerful member of The Justice League and would more than likely be able to survive a direct impact by a thermo nuclear device. In a sense, Plastic Man can never truly die or be destroyed. Plastic Man cannot become invisible, but how visible is a one inch tall Plastic Man? Plastic Man neither has telekinesis, yet instead of using his mind to grab something from far away, all he needs to do is reach his arm out and grab it. He can even morph his hand to become big enough to grab massive things and even enhance his strenght to be able to lift such things. Plastic Man can swell to gigantic sizes, rivaling sky scrapers and still retaining his invulnerability and stretching power. To top it off, he has a humans level of humor and failings to allow us puny mortals to connect with him.
